Baltimore Orioles vs Detroit Tigers
September 5, 1977 Box Score

The box score below is an accurate record of events for the baseball contest played on September 5, 1977 at Tiger Stadium. The Detroit Tigers defeated the Baltimore Orioles and the box score is "ready to surrender its truth to the knowing eye."

Baltimore Orioles 7, Detroit Tigers 8

Baltimore Orioles ab   r   h rbi
Bumbry cf,lf 5 1 2 1
Smith 2b 2 0 1 0
  Dauer ph,2b 3 0 1 0
Singleton rf 5 1 4 2
  Garcia pr,ss 1 0 0 0
May 1b 5 0 0 0
  Rudolph c 1 0 0 0
Murray dh 5 2 2 1
Mora lf 6 1 2 1
  Harlow pr,cf 0 0 0 0
DeCinces 3b 4 1 1 1
  Shopay pr 0 1 0 0
  Muser 1b 1 0 0 0
Belanger ss 3 0 1 1
  Kelly ph,rf 3 0 1 0
Dempsey c 3 0 1 0
  Crowley ph,1b 1 0 0 0
  Maddox ph,3b 1 0 0 0
Martinez D. p 0 0 0 0
  Parrott p 0 0 0 0
  Martinez T. p 0 0 0 0
  Drago p 0 0 0 0
Totals 49 7 16 7
Detroit Tigers ab   r   h rbi
Corcoran cf 4 0 0 0
  LeFlore ph,cf 2 0 1 0
Fuentes 2b 5 1 3 0
Staub dh 6 1 1 1
Kemp lf 4 0 0 0
Thompson 1b 3 3 2 1
Oglivie rf 3 2 2 2
  Stanley ph,rf 1 1 1 0
May c 2 0 0 1
  Adams ph 1 0 1 0
  Scrivener ss 0 0 0 0
Mankowski 3b 2 0 1 1
  Rodriguez ph,3b 2 0 1 1
Veryzer ss 4 0 1 1
  Wockenfuss ph,c 1 0 0 0
Wilcox p 0 0 0 0
  Hiller p 0 0 0 0
  Foucault p 0 0 0 0
  Taylor p 0 0 0 0
  Sykes p 0 0 0 0
  Ruhle p 0 0 0 0
  Crawford p 0 0 0 0
Totals 40 8 14 8
Baltimore 001 001 121 107161
Detroit 010 202 100 118140
  Baltimore Orioles IP H R ER BB SO
Martinez D.   5.0 7 5 5 3 1
  Parrott   1.1 1 1 1 0 1
  Martinez T.   3.1 3 1 1 1 1
  Drago  L (6-4) 1.0 3 1 1 0 0
Totals
10.2
14
8
8
4
3
  Detroit Tigers IP H R ER BB SO
Wilcox   5.2 8 2 2 3 4
  Hiller   0.1 0 0 0 0 0
  Foucault   1.2 5 3 3 0 2
  Taylor   1.0 1 1 1 1 2
  Sykes   0.0 0 0 0 2 0
  Ruhle   1.1 2 1 1 0 0
  Crawford  W (7-5) 1.0 0 0 0 0 0
Totals
11.0
16
7
7
6
8

  E–DeCinces (17).  DP–Baltimore 2.  2B–Baltimore Mora (5,off Wilcox); Belanger (9,off Wilcox).  3B–Baltimore Murray (2,off Ruhle).  HR–Baltimore Murray (20,3rd inning off Wilcox 0 on, 2 out); Singleton (20,7th inning off Foucault 0 on, 0 out); DeCinces (15,8th inning off Foucault 0 on, 0 out), Detroit Oglivie (18,6th inning off D Martinez 1 on, 0 out); Staub (19,11th inning off Drago 0 on, 2 out).  SH–May (7,off D Martinez).  SF–May (6,off D Martinez); Mankowski (1,off D Martinez).  HBP–Oglivie (3,by D Martinez).  SB–Harlow (5,2nd base off Ruhle/May).  CS–Fuentes (3,2nd base by D Martinez/Dempsey).  WP–T Martinez (3).  HBP–D Martinez (7,Oglivie).  U-HP–Don Denkinger, 1B–Larry McCoy, 2B–Dale Ford, 3B–Durwood Merrill.  T–4:05.  A–22,062.
